Overview:
As per Section 139AA of the Income Tax Act, it is mandated that every individual who has been allotted a Permanent Account Number (PAN) on or before July 1, 2017, and is eligible to obtain an Aadhaar number, must provide their Aadhaar number in the designated form. In simpler terms, individuals meeting these criteria are required to link their Aadhaar and PAN before the specified dates (without any fee until March 31, 2022, and with a prescribed fee until March 31, 2023).
For more information, you can refer to CBDT Circular No. 7/2022 dated March 30, 2022.
Requirements to avail this service:
- Authentic mobile number
- Before March 31, 2022, Aadhaar PAN linking is not complete.
- Valid PAN
- Aadhaar number
Step-by-Step Guide:
Step 1:
To begin, make the payment of the applicable fee. You can do this in two ways:
– Use the “e-Pay Tax” service on the e-Filing Portal for payment.
– If your bank account is not authorized for e-Pay tax payments, you can make the payment through the Protean (NSDL) Portal. Ensure that you select the correct major head (021) and minor head (500) for the payment.
Step 2:
Once the payment is completed, proceed to submit your Aadhaar PAN link request on the e-Filing Portal. Here’s what you need to do:
– If you have used the e-Pay Tax service for payment, you can submit the Aadhaar PAN link request immediately.
– In case you made the payment through the Protean (NSDL) Portal, wait for approximately 4-5 working days after the payment is made, and then submit the Aadhaar PAN link request on the e-Filing Portal.
By following these steps, you can successfully complete the process of linking your Aadhaar and PAN.
